Electrical connection The appliance must be connected to an electrical outlet that is properly grounded. The electrical installation must comply with the applicable electrical code. The outlet must be easily accessible and not concealed behind the appliance so that the appliance can quickly be disconnected from the electricity supply in an emergency. The plug and power cable must not come into contact with the back of the appliance, as they could be damaged by vibrations from the appliance.

Adjusting the door hinges The factory setting for the door hinges allows them to open at a wide angle. However, if the opening angle of the door needs to be limited for any reason, the hinge can be adjusted to accommodate this. – For example, the opening angle can be limited to 90° if the appliance door were to otherwise hit an adjacent wall when opened. ^ Insert the limit pins provided into the hinges from above. The opening angle of the door is now limited to 90°.

Installing the appliance Two people are required to install the appliance. ^ The appliance must be installed in a stable, solid cabinet unit that is positioned on an even and level floor. ^ Secure the cabinet unit against tipping. ^ Use a level to align the cabinet unit. The cabinet corners must be at a 90° angle to each other, otherwise the cabinet door will not rest correctly on all 4 corners of the cabinet.

Installing the appliance ^ Slide the appliance two-thirds of the way into the cabinet space. Make sure that the power cable does not get caught in the process. Tip for sliding the appliance: Tie a piece of string around the plug to "extend" the length of the power cable. Then pull the cable through the cabinet unit by the opposite end of the string. Installing the appliance Mounting the cabinet doors. The cabinet door must have a minimum thickness of 5/8" (16 mm) and a maximum thickness of 3/4" (19 mm). The following gap sizes must be maintained: – The gap between the cabinet door and the unit door above must be at least 0,1'' (3 mm). – The vertical gap between cabinet doors should also be about 0,1'' (3 mm). The exact size will vary depending on the radius of the cabinet door edges.

Installing the appliance ^ Tighten all screws again. The following confirm that the appliance has been correctly installed: – The doors close properly. – The doors do not touch the cabinet body. – The seals at the top corner of the handle side fit tightly. ^ To check for proper installation, turn on a flashlight, place it in the appliance and close the doors. Switch the lights off in the room. If you see any light shining out on the sides of the appliance, check the installation steps again separately.
